首頁 >後端開發 >php教程 >了解PHP中的rsort()函數對陣列進行逆序排序

了解PHP中的rsort()函數對陣列進行逆序排序

PHPz
PHPz原創
2023-11-18 10:06:491531瀏覽

了解PHP中的rsort()函數對陣列進行逆序排序

了解PHP中的rsort()函數對陣列進行逆序排序,需要具體程式碼範例

PHP是一種非常流行的伺服器端腳本語言,廣泛應用於Web開發領域。在PHP中,有許多內建函數可以方便地處理陣列。其中,rsort()函數可以對陣列進行逆序排序。

rsort()函數是PHP中的排序函數,用於對陣列進行逆序排序。在對陣列進行排序時,可以根據元素的值進行比較,也可以根據鍵進行比較。 rsort()函數屬於對值進行比較的排序函數。

下面是一個具體的程式碼範例,來示範如何使用rsort()函數對陣列進行逆序排序:

<?php
// 定义一个数组
$numbers = array(1, 4, 2, 6, 3, 7, 5);

// 使用rsort()函数对数组进行逆序排序
rsort($numbers);

// 输出排序后的数组
foreach ($numbers as $number) {
    echo $number . " ";
}
?>

在上述程式碼中,首先定義了一個陣列$numbers,在陣列中包含了一組整數。然後,使用rsort()函數對該陣列進行逆序排序。最後,使用foreach循環遍歷排序後的數組,並輸出每個元素的值。
程式碼運行的結果如下:

7 6 5 4 3 2 1

可以看到,rsort()函數對陣列進行了逆序排序,將原先的從小到大排列的陣列轉換為了從大到小的順序。

除了可以對整數陣列進行排序,rsort()函數還可以對字串陣列進行排序。對於字串數組,rsort()函數同樣能夠對其進行逆序排序,將字串依照字母降序排列。

總結:
本文透過一個具體的程式碼範例,詳細介紹了PHP中的rsort()函數對陣列進行逆序排序的用法。在實際的開發中,我們可以利用這個函數方便地對陣列進行逆序排序,快速地處理資料。同時,我們也可以根據實際的需求進行適當的參數設置,以滿足不同的排序需求。 rs

以上是了解PHP中的rsort()函數對陣列進行逆序排序的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n